A combolist (short for combination list) is a compiled file of credentials stolen from various data breaches. These files are used primarily by cybercriminals for attacks, where automated tools test these login pairs across different websites to see where they might work due to password reuse. The data is usually organized in a simple email:password or username:password format so that brute-force software can easily read it.
A "country mix" or "international" combolist pulls data from multiple regions rather than targeting a specific country.
